Underwater Photo Location: Sand Chute

Underwater Photo Location: Sand Chute

How Hot is this Dive Site? click a star to rate it
Sand Chute is a dive for advanced divers, as there is a strong current to navigate between the breaks in the wall. There are ample subjects for macro and wide angle. Stuart Cove's is the only dive opperator that uses this site (that I know of).
Facts about Sand Chute
  • It is in Bahamas
  • Sand Chute is in the Caribbean Sea.
  • The typical depth is 0-30 Metres 0-100 Feet.
  • The typical visibility is 30+ Metres 100+ Feet.
